On a cold December day in 1975, the quiet suburban life of the Diggs family in Teaneck, New Jersey, was horrifically shattered. Jean Diggs, a 39-year-old African-American mother, and her four children were found murdered in their home on December 6th. The gruesome discovery was made by her husband and the children's father, Wesley Diggs, when he returned to the house.
